Green Hotels in Africa
More than just hotels
Apartments, cabins, holiday rentals and more, plus millions of reviews from Aussie & Kiwi travellers
Flexibility matters
24/7 support, so you can book with confidence
Relax with our Price Promise
Find a lower price on a hotel or package online, before your stay, and we'll refund the difference^
Green Hotels in Africa

Villa Viva Hostel
74 New Church Street Cape Town Western Cape
Stay at this hostel in Cape Town. Enjoy free breakfast, free Wi-Fi and free parking. Popular attractions Long Street and Table Mountain are located nearby.
Pool
Breakfast included

Thaba Eco Hotel
Impala Road Johannesburg South Gauteng
Stay at this spa hotel in Johannesburg. Enjoy free Wi-Fi, free parking and a full-service spa. Popular attractions Gold Reef City Casino and Klipriviersberg Nature Reserve are located nearby.

Sawadi
Douar Tajanate 28 Skoura
Stay at this spa guesthouse in Skoura. Enjoy free breakfast, free parking and an outdoor pool. Popular attractions Skoura Market and Kasbah Amridil are located nearby.

Akoya Hotel & Spa
6 impasse des Goélands Saint-Paul
The price is NZ$491 per night
NZ$491
16 Jan - 17 Jan 2026
includes taxes & fees
Stay at this luxury hotel in Saint-Paul. Enjoy free Wi-Fi, free parking and a full-service spa. Popular attractions Plage de la Saline les Bains and Plage de la Pointe des 3 Roches are located nearby.
Free cancellation
Reserve now, pay when you stay

Ambre - Adults only
Coastal Road Belle Mare
Stay at this beach resort in Belle Mare. Enjoy free breakfast, free Wi-Fi and free parking. Our guests praise the helpful staff in their reviews. Popular attractions Palmar Beach and Belle Mare Beach are located nearby.

Le Jadis Beach Resort & Wellness - Managed by Banyan Tree Hotels & Resorts
Baie aux Tortues Balaclava
The price is NZ$735 per night
NZ$735
7 Jan - 8 Jan 2026
includes taxes & fees
Stay at this luxury resort in Balaclava. Enjoy free breakfast, free Wi-Fi and free parking. Popular attractions Turtle Bay and Christian Decotter Cruise Terminal are located nearby.
Free cancellation
Reserve now, pay when you stay

Antrim Villa
12 Antrim Road Cape Town Western Cape
Stay at this guesthouse in Cape Town. Enjoy free Wi-Fi, free parking and room service. Popular attractions Long Street and Camps Bay Beach are located nearby.

Antsanitia Resort
Rue Jules Ferry Majunga Be, Lot 0101 Mahajanga
Stay at this beach lodge in Mahajanga. Enjoy free parking, breakfast (surcharge) and airport pick-up service (surcharge). Popular attractions Antsanitia Beach and Grand Pavois Beach are located nearby.

Aqua Mirage Club & Aqua Parc - All Inclusive
Km 5, Route de Tahanaout Marrakech
The price is NZ$235 per night
NZ$235
14 Jan - 15 Jan 2026
includes taxes & fees
Stay at this spa resort in Marrakech. Enjoy free breakfast, free Wi-Fi and free parking. Our guests praise the pool and the helpful staff in their reviews. Popular attractions Noria Golf Club and La Plage Rouge Swimming Pool are located nearby.

Atlantic Hotel Agadir
Avenue Hassan II BP 53 Agadir
Stay at this beach hotel in Agadir. Enjoy free breakfast, free Wi-Fi and free parking. Popular attractions Souk El Had and Agadir Marina are located nearby.

Bakubung Bush Lodge
Pilanesburg National Park Pilanesberg National Park North West
The price is NZ$655 per night
NZ$655
5 Jan - 6 Jan 2026
includes taxes & fees
Stay at this spa lodge in Pilanesberg National Park. Enjoy free breakfast, free Wi-Fi and free parking. Our guests praise the helpful staff in their reviews. Popular attractions The Valley of Waves and The Gary Player Golf Course are located nearby.
Free cancellation
Reserve now, pay when you stay
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
*Price based on the lowest price found within past 24 hours and based upon one night stay for two adults over the next thirty days. Prices and availability subject to change. Additional terms may apply.
^Eligibility requirements and conditions apply.
Africa Green Hotels essential information
Green Hotels in Africa |
209 |
|---|---|
Highest price | NZ$735 |
Cheapest price | NZ$235 |
Total number of hotels in Africa | 100,802 |
Popular hotels | Villa Viva Hostel, Thaba Eco Hotel, Sawadi, Akoya Hotel & Spa, Ambre - Adults only, Le Jadis Beach Resort & Wellness - Managed by Banyan Tree Hotels & Resorts, Antrim Villa, Antsanitia Resort, Aqua Mirage Club & Aqua Parc - All Inclusive, Atlantic Hotel Agadir, Bakubung Bush Lodge, Baobab Beach Resort |
New reviews! Best hotels in Africa

Wotif Verified Review
5 / 5
Staff was very custom focused, and the breakfast buffet was world class.
A verified traveller stayed at Taj Cape Town
Posted 5 days ago
Destinations with Green Hotels
Hotel themes
Popular types of accommodation
More destinations for you
Hotels
Packages
- Gambia Holiday Packages
- South Africa Holiday Packages
- Zanzibar Holiday Packages
- Kruger National Park
- Madagascar Holiday Packages
- Tunisia Holiday Packages
- Tanzania Holiday Packages
- São Tomé and Príncipe Holiday Packages
- Morocco Holiday Packages
- Mediterranean Coast Holiday Packages
- Egypt Holiday Packages
- Mauritius Holiday Packages
- Seychelles Holiday Packages
Holiday Rentals



